維哲是什么意思?維哲是什么?神秘的密碼世界等你來揭秘!
維哲(Vigenère)簡介
維哲是一種多表替換密碼,由法國人布萊茲·德·維熱納爾(Blaise de Vigenère)于 16 世紀發明。與凱撒密碼和維爾納姆密碼等其他經典密碼不同,維哲是一種多表密碼,這意味著它使用多個替換表來加密信息。
維哲密碼的工作原理
維哲密碼使用稱為密鑰的單詞或短語來加密信息。密鑰中的每個字母對應一個字母表,用于加密明文的相應字母。例如,如果密鑰為 "XYZ",則第一個字母 "X" 對應于前 24 個字母的替換表(即字母表中的前 24 個字母)。
加密過程如下:
1. 使用密鑰計算加密表。
2. 按字母順序將明文與密鑰對齊。
3. 對于明文的每個字母,使用相應的加密表將其替換為密文中的字母。
維哲密碼的優點和缺點

維哲密碼比凱撒密碼更難破解,因為使用了多個替換表。然而,它仍然存在以下缺陷:
密鑰長度有限:密鑰的長度限制了密碼的安全性。如果密鑰太短,攻擊者可以識別重復模式并破譯密碼。
同音攻擊:如果明文中出現相同的字母,密文中的相應字母也相同,這使得攻擊者可以識別潛在的明文字符。
深色分析:如果攻擊者有足夠的長密文,他們可以使用統計技術來識別可能被使用的密鑰。
維哲密碼的應用
維哲密碼過去曾被廣泛用于軍事和外交通信。然而,隨著計算機技術的發展,維哲密碼已變得過時,現在已被更強大的密碼算法所取代。
解密維哲密碼
解密維哲密碼可以通過使用密碼分析技術或暴力破解來實現。最簡單的密碼分析方法是頻率分析,它根據密文中字母出現的頻率來識別潛在的密鑰。
結語
維哲密碼是一個經典的多表替換密碼,曾被廣泛用于加密信息。雖然它已經過時,但它仍然是對歷史密碼學和密碼破解的基礎知識的一個有價值的介紹。
評論前必須登錄!
立即登錄 注冊